1. A method for generating a computationally reconstructed image, comprising:
acquiring, with an image sensor, a first image dataset from a sample illuminated using a first set of illumination conditions comprising a first number of illumination conditions each comprising a first wavelength, the first image dataset comprising a plurality of images comprising a first spatial frequency bandwidth;
acquiring, with the image sensor, a second image dataset from the sample illuminated using a second set of illumination conditions comprising a second number of illumination conditions, each comprising a second wavelength, the second image dataset comprising one or more images comprising a second spatial frequency bandwidth, wherein the first number of illumination conditions is larger than the second number of illumination conditions; and
combining the first image dataset and the second image dataset into a computationally reconstructed image of the sample, wherein the computationally reconstructed image comprises a spatial frequency bandwidth greater than the first spatial frequency bandwidth of the first image dataset and the second spatial frequency bandwidth of the second image dataset.
